Abstract

In this paper, an attempt was made to address the problem of fraud in our society. Definitions of fraud were given to explain its meanings to the understanding of the readers. Attempt was also made in highlighting and explaining the typologies of fraud which exist in the society and its causative factors were also examined. The monumental effects of fraud on the individuals, organizations and society at large were mentioned and thoroughly explained. The combative measure from the angles of protection and detection were also scrutinized. Finally, the paper recommends that corruption should be squarely tackled in our society and the combative measures should be adhered to by all the stakeholders, doing this, will go a long way in addressing the problem of fraud in our society.
